Rich crusts of flattened botryoidal Malachite partly cover a creamy-tan dolomitic matrix from the old mining district of Brixlegg-Schwaz in the Inn Valley, North Tyrol, Austria. The Malachite forms small botryoidal hillocks and elongated, stalactitic-type fingers to 2.5 cm long over the matrix; the latter mimicking the underlying foliation within the Dolomite matrix. The outer, more exposed surfaces of the Malachite have become rounded and polished with time and are a grassy-emerald-green. Within the troughs of the undulating surface, which offer more protection, the Malachite is light peppermint green with a velvet-matt lustre. A lovely old time small cabinet specimen.
